1956 Daihatsu Bee vs. 1983 Dodge Omni

To start off, 1983 Dodge Omni is newer by 27 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1956 Daihatsu Bee.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1956 Daihatsu Bee would be higher. At 1,592 cc (4 cylinders), 1983 Dodge Omni is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1983 Dodge Omni (62 HP @ 4800 RPM) has 42 more horse power than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. (20 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1983 Dodge Omni should accelerate faster than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1983 Dodge Omni weights approximately 465 kg more than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1983 Dodge Omni (118 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 82 more torque (in Nm) than 1956 Daihatsu Bee. (36 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 1983 Dodge Omni will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1956 Daihatsu Bee.

Compare all specifications:

1956 Daihatsu Bee 1983 Dodge Omni
Make Daihatsu Dodge
Model Bee Omni
Year Released 1956 1983
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 356 cc 1592 cc
Horse Power 20 HP 62 HP
Engine RPM 5000 RPM 4800 RPM
Torque 36 Nm 118 Nm
Torque RPM 4000 RPM 3200 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Vehicle Weight 515 kg 980 kg
Vehicle Length 3000 mm 4190 mm
Vehicle Width 1290 mm 1680 mm
Vehicle Height 1360 mm 1360 mm
Wheelbase Size 2000 mm 2530 mm
